It says, "List your major unpaid extracurricular activities, hobbies, interests, and travel following entrance to college, and indicate your degree of involvement"

So does that mean not to put stuff we put on AMCAS, i.e. volunteer, research etc.? Anyone know for sure? I tried to find an email address for admissions there wasn't one on their website. Gracias!

Ranger47 -

The answer to your original question is as follows. You should list any activity that you would like to be highlighted for the admission committee. This includes items listed on the AMCAS. When I filled out the secondary last year, every single thing I listed was already on my AMCAS. I wish you the best of luck in your application. :luck:
